iciHaiti - Obituary : Death of journalist Hougan Jean-Jacques Dieudonné

The National Confederation of Haitian Vaudouisants (Konfederasyon Nasyonal Vodouizan Ayisyen - KNVA) has just lost a worthy son with the passing away of the voodoo priest Jean-Jacques Dieudonné Jean Jacques Dieudonné, aka "jeanjean hougan" journalist-writer, host among others of the program "Vodou Lakay" and "Rasin Lakay" on the National Radio of Haiti (RNH).

It is a terrible shock for the Ministry of Culture and Communication to learn of this sudden death, Friday January 15, 2021 as a result of a malaise, in Miragoâne, in Nippes, just after attending the funeral of her beau dad.

Between 2006 and 2012, at the National Television of Haiti (TNH) and at the RNH, Jean Jacques Dieudonné was a tireless and devoted collaborator of the current Minister Pradel Henriquez, who was at the time Director General of these public service media.

Minister Henriquez recalls that "[...] 'JeanJean Hougan', as he commonly called him, was a staunch defender of voodoo, very involved in the process of inter-Haitian dialogue through his organization, the KNVA of which he was the spokesperson.

Jovial man, of a good trade, of a very great natural kindness, a real colossus, he occupied the microphone of the Haitian Educational and Cultural Network (105.3 FM) from 2004 to his sudden death this week. Is this how men die...?

Father of several children, Jean Jacques Dieudonné was a staunch defender of voodoo, the values ​​of which he popularized with a strange passion [...]

It is a huge loss for the voodoo sector and for the press in particular with which he developed a frank camaraderie. Unanimously respected in the voodoo industry, Dieudonné Jean Jacques was appreciated above all for his essential reference in traditional medicine, thanks to his in-depth knowledge of the properties of leaves [...]

[...] Minister Henriquez while bowing to his remains, presents his condolences to the family of Jean Jacques Dieudonné, as well as to Mrs. Euvronie G. Auguste, his immediate collaborator within the KNVA, to the staff of the Radio Nationale d'Haiti, the RNH, and cultural journalists saddened by this mourning."
